Macro Dynamics - The People's Bank of China is researching the establishment of new structural monetary policy tools to increase low-cost funding support for key consumption areas, aiming to create a favorable financial environment for expanding consumption [1] - The National Development and Reform Commission is actively formulating supporting policies related to childcare subsidies and labor wages, with a comprehensive action plan for boosting consumption to be implemented across various departments [2] - The Ministry of Commerce plans to initiate pilot reforms in automotive circulation consumption to foster new growth points in automotive consumption [3] - The Guangzhou Futures Exchange is steadily advancing the construction of a carbon futures market and the research and development of certified voluntary emission reduction (CCER) futures [4] - The OECD has lowered its global growth forecast for 2025 from 3.3% to 3.1% due to escalating inflation pressures and trade tensions [5] Financial Institutions - Jiangsu Bank reported a total deposit balance of 23,355 billion yuan as of March 16, 2025, an increase of 2,210 billion yuan since the beginning of the year, and a loan balance of 20,323 billion yuan, reflecting steady growth in key operational metrics [8] - The Minsheng Bank's credit card center in Northeast China has ceased operations, following a trend of closures among various commercial bank credit card centers as the industry undergoes transformation [9] Market Data - On March 17, the Shanghai Composite Index experienced a slight increase of 0.19%, with total trading volume in the A-share market at 1.57 trillion yuan, a decrease of 218.8 billion yuan from the previous trading day [10] - The margin financing balance across both exchanges increased by 1.165 billion yuan as of March 14, with the Shanghai Stock Exchange reporting a balance of 9,677.62 billion yuan and the Shenzhen Stock Exchange reporting 9,441.01 billion yuan [11] - The Hong Kong Hang Seng Index rose by 0.77%, with southbound funds recording a net inflow of over 10 billion Hong Kong dollars [12][13] Company Dynamics - Wanhua Chemical announced a projected net profit of 13 billion yuan for 2024, a year-on-year decline of 22.49%, with total revenue expected to reach 182.07 billion yuan, a 3.83% increase [14] - BYD unveiled its "Megawatt Flash Charge" technology, capable of achieving a maximum charging power of 1 MW and charging speeds of 2 kilometers per second [15] - WuXi AppTec reported a net profit of 9.45 billion yuan for 2024, a decrease of 1.63%, and plans to distribute a cash dividend of 9.8169 yuan per 10 shares [16] - Berkshire Hathaway has increased its stake in three Japanese companies, raising its holdings in Mitsubishi from 8.31% to 9.67%, in Sumitomo Mitsui Trust from 8.23% to 9.29%, and in Itochu from 7.47% to 8.53% [17] - Porsche Holding stated it has no plans to sell its voting shares in Volkswagen, despite previous speculation regarding potential divestment [18] - Samsung's chairman Lee Jae-Yong expressed concerns over the company's loss of internal momentum, indicating a critical juncture for the firm [19] - Alibaba's platform 1688 announced the complete cancellation of the "refund only" policy, shifting to a system where the platform will subsidize buyers based on account credibility [20]
